Abstract
Background: A challenge during the COVID-19 pandemic has been widespread adherence to risk-reducing behaviors. Individuals with mitochondrial disease (MtD) are special population with an increased risk of morbidity associated with infection. Purpose: To measure risk mitigation behaviors (RMBs) in families affected by MtD and identify factors that may influence these behaviors. Methods: An online questionnaire was distributed in April and June 2020. Individuals with MtD or their caregivers completed the survey. Results: We received 529 eligible responses with n = 312 completing all questions for our multivariate regression model.
